在安装Shadowsocks时,有可能会遇到pip install shadowsocks SyntaxError: invalid syntax的错误提示,本文将详细介绍这一问题及解决方法。
出现错误的原因
安装Shadowsocks时遇到SyntaxError: invalid syntax错误通常是由于以下原因导致的:
- Python版本不兼容
- 安装过程中的网络问题
- 源代码中的语法错误
解决方法
针对这一错误,可以尝试以下方法进行解决:
- 检查Python版本:Shadowsocks可能需要较高版本的Python,确保安装的Python版本符合要求。
- 更新pip工具:可以尝试更新pip工具到最新版本,然后重新安装Shadowsocks。
- 使用虚拟环境:考虑在虚拟环境中安装Shadowsocks,避免与系统环境冲突。
FAQ
如何检查Python版本是否兼容Shadowsocks?
- 可以使用命令
python --version
查看当前Python版本。 - Shadowsocks通常要求Python 2.6+或Python 3.3+。
为什么安装Shadowsocks时会出现SyntaxError?
- SyntaxError可能是由于源代码中的语法错误导致的,可以尝试下载最新的Shadowsocks源代码进行安装。
如何更新pip工具?
- 可以运行命令
pip install --upgrade pip
来更新pip工具到最新版本。
什么是虚拟环境?
- 虚拟环境是Python的一个工具,可以在其中安装独立的Python环境和库,避免与系统环境发生冲突。
以上是关于解决pip install shadowsocks SyntaxError: invalid syntax错误的方法和常见问题解答,希期对您有所帮助。
正文完